Transaction cdf33a75110e389dd7291011ba1e249409c138189f9f2a8cf6729353b20ad4da

22 Input
2 Outputs
  • cdf33a75110e389dd7291011ba1e249409c138189f9f2a8cf6729353b20ad4da:0
  • value  131318
    address  1CnxNm3sqH1wK3UvGXTuXekZcsyVeDWW7B
  • cdf33a75110e389dd7291011ba1e249409c138189f9f2a8cf6729353b20ad4da:1
  • value  11896549
    address  15n5CeXA3dGPUwJAS8Mu7NPdjduzjk9WPA